This is a few samples of some of this years pairings, these are all easterns. The two erythristic flame males are from Mohr anerythristic dame and there sire was a ery/flame possible het Mohr anerythristic, the Mohr anerythristic is a yet to be proven gene, but both of those boys may be carrying the gene. The last pic is a female sibling to the erythristic flames, notice that she has very little color and is very dark.



Flame 100% het albino female and Carteret Co. erythristic albino 66% possible het melanistic male.







Flame female and erythristic flame male possible het Morh anerythristic #1





Carteret Co. erythristic albino male #2 66% possible het melanistic with low flame albino female





Erythristic flame possible het Mohr anerythristic male #2 and big low end flame female





Morh anerythristic female (unproven) sibling to the erythristic flame males
